One of the most important differences between a charge of simple assault and assault on a public official is that the aggressor must be aware that the alleged victim was a public servant at the time of the incident. If the prosecutor can't prove you knew, the charges should at least be reduced to simple assault (a Texas misdemeanor) or dismissed entirely.

For example, if you are involved in an altercation and an off-duty police officer is injured, the charge of assault on a public officer may be reduced to simple assault if the off-duty police officer is clothed or clothed. Badge. Therefore, it is important to thoroughly discuss the incident with your criminal defense attorney; You cannot be convicted of assaulting a public official in Texas unless you knew the person was a public employee.

Let's assume for a moment that you have a viable defense for your assault on a public official. What should your criminal defense attorney do at the beginning of the trial? The best assault lawyers in Texas will review the state's evidence and prepare an evidence package to present to a grand jury.

According to the Texas Penal Code, every crime in the state of Texas must be presented to a grand jury. The Texas Constitution requires that criminal cases be presented to a grand jury to ensure that cases are adequately reviewed to protect the rights of the accused and that cases with little evidence are not included in the criminal justice system.

Texas grand juries have three options when considering the merits of the crime of assault on a public servant: (1) acquit the case and assign the indictment to the district criminal court; (2) reduce the charge to a misdemeanor and assign it to the misdemeanor court; or (3) not to charge the case—this is tantamount to an acquittal or dismissal of the indictment. Unfortunately, many criminal defense attorneys do not take advantage of the opportunity to present evidence to a grand jury. If your criminal defense attorney does not present evidence to a grand jury, the grand jury will only have the legal version of events that is usually considered the truth in a criminal case and is assigned to the district criminal court.
